#!/usr/bin/env node
|
|
'use strict';
|
|
|
|
/**
|
|
* Post-deploy verification for security patches (H-1 token_hash, H-5 SSRF).
|
|
* Safe on production: read-only checks + additive migration only via db init.
|
|
*/
|
|
|
|
const path = require('path');
|
|
|
|
process.chdir(path.join(__dirname, '..'));
|
|
|
|
const results = [];
|
|
|
|
function pass(name, detail) {
|
|
results.push({ name, ok: true, detail });
|
|
console.log(`PASS ${name}${detail ? `: ${detail}` : ''}`);
|
|
}
|
|
|
|
function fail(name, detail) {
|
|
results.push({ name, ok: false, detail });
|
|
console.error(`FAIL ${name}${detail ? `: ${detail}` : ''}`);
|
|
}
|
|
|
|
async function main() {
|
|
// --- tokenHash ---
|
|
try {
|
|
const { hashAccessToken } = require('../lib/tokenHash');
|
|
const t = 'abcd'.repeat(16);
|
|
const h = hashAccessToken(t);
|
|
if (h.length !== 64) throw new Error('unexpected hash length');
|
|
pass('tokenHash', 'SHA-256 hex length 64');
|
|
} catch (e) {
|
|
fail('tokenHash', e.message);
|
|
}
|
|
|
|
// --- ssrfGuard ---
|
|
try {
|
|
const { isBlockedIp, assertSafeHttpUrl, SsrfBlockedError } = require('../lib/ssrfGuard');
|
|
if (!isBlockedIp('127.0.0.1') || !isBlockedIp('10.0.0.1')) {
|
|
throw new Error('private IPs should be blocked');
|
|
}
|
|
if (isBlockedIp('1.1.1.1')) throw new Error('public IP should be allowed');
|
|
try {
|
|
await assertSafeHttpUrl('http://127.0.0.1/');
|
|
throw new Error('127.0.0.1 should be rejected');
|
|
} catch (e) {
|
|
if (!(e instanceof SsrfBlockedError)) throw e;
|
|
}
|
|
await assertSafeHttpUrl('http://1.1.1.1/');
|
|
pass('ssrfGuard', 'blocks loopback, allows public IP URLs');
|
|
} catch (e) {
|
|
fail('ssrfGuard', e.message);
|
|
}
|
|
|
|
// --- DB migration (additive) ---
|
|
try {
|
|
const { getAdapter } = require('../services/dbAdapter');
|
|
const adapter = getAdapter();
|
|
if (!adapter) throw new Error('no db adapter');
|
|
await adapter.init();
|
|
|
|
const config = require('../config/config');
|
|
if (config.dbType === 'postgres' || config.dbType === 'postgresql') {
|
|
const { Pool } = require('pg');
|
|
const pool = new Pool({ connectionString: config.databaseUrl });
|
|
const cols = await pool.query(`
|
|
SELECT column_name FROM information_schema.columns
|
|
WHERE table_name = 'access_tokens' AND column_name = 'token_hash'
|
|
`);
|
|
await pool.end();
|
|
if (cols.rowCount === 0) throw new Error('token_hash column missing after init');
|
|
pass('db token_hash column', 'present in PostgreSQL access_tokens');
|
|
} else {
|
|
pass('db token_hash column', 'sqlite mode — checked via init() without error');
|
|
}
|
|
|
|
// Round-trip token create + lookup by hash (uses real DB — creates one test row then revokes)
|
|
const crypto = require('crypto');
|
|
const testToken = crypto.randomBytes(32).toString('hex');
|
|
const expiresAt = new Date(Date.now() + 3600000).toISOString().replace('T', ' ').slice(0, 19);
|
|
const users = await adapter.getAllUsers();
|
|
if (!users || users.length === 0) throw new Error('no users in database');
|
|
const userId = users[0].id;
|
|
await adapter.createAccessToken({
|
|
token: testToken,
|
|
userId,
|
|
clientId: 'patch-verify',
|
|
clientUuid: 'patch-verify-uuid',
|
|
expiresAt,
|
|
ipAddress: '127.0.0.1',
|
|
});
|
|
const row = await adapter.getAccessToken(testToken);
|
|
if (!row) throw new Error('getAccessToken returned null');
|
|
if (!row.token_hash) throw new Error('token_hash not populated on insert');
|
|
await adapter.revokeAccessToken(testToken);
|
|
pass('db token round-trip', 'create/lookup/revoke with token_hash');
|
|
} catch (e) {
|
|
fail('db migration', e.message);
|
|
}
|
|
|
|
const failed = results.filter((r) => !r.ok);
|
|
console.log(`\nSummary: ${results.length - failed.length}/${results.length} passed`);
|
|
process.exit(failed.length ? 1 : 0);
|
|
}
|
|
|
|
main().catch((e) => {
|
|
console.error('verify script error:', e);
|
|
process.exit(1);
|
|
});
